BEAR Scotland Announces Edinburgh City Bypass Works

Construction News Image

BEAR Scotland has announced a programme of overnight road surface improvement works on the eastbound A720 Edinburgh City Bypass between Sheriffhall Roundabout and Old Craighall Roundabout, to begin on Monday 22 August 2022.

Tommy Deans, BEAR Scotland's South East Network Manager, said: "These surfacing improvements on the eastbound A720 will address and repair defects in the road surface such as potholes and cracks, creating safer and smoother journeys for motorists.

"It is essential for safety that we close the carriageway during these works, however we've scheduled them to be carried out during overnight hours to minimise any disruption.

"We thank motorists in advance for their patience while our teams carry out these improvements."

For the safety of workers and road users, the eastbound A720 will be closed between Sheriffhall Roundabout and Old Craighall Roundabout between 20:30 and 06:00 on the nights of Monday 22 and Tuesday 23 August.

During these closures, a diversion route for eastbound traffic will be signposted from Sheriffhall Roundabout to Old Craighall Roundabout via the A6106 and the B6415. This diversion will add an estimated 10 minutes and 2.5 miles to affected journeys.

Consultation has taken place with relevant stakeholders in advance of these works to make them aware of the traffic management arrangements and to minimise any inconvenience.
